How can current transformer cables achieve high-precision measurement?
1. Winding design and material selection: The winding design and material selection of current transformer cables are crucial for their measurement accuracy. The reasonable design of winding turns and arrangement can enable high-precision current measurement of existing transformer cables within a specific range. 그 동안에, choosing high-quality iron core materials can also help improve measurement accuracy.
2. Calibration and calibration: To ensure the measurement accuracy of the current transformer cable, it is necessary to calibrate and calibrate it. The calibration and calibration process can provide an accurate linear relationship between the output and input current values of the existing transformer cable, thereby reducing errors.
3. Temperature compensation: Temperature is one of the crucial factors affecting the measurement accuracy of current transformer cables. 그러므로, some high-end existing transformer cables will use temperature compensation technology to reduce the impact of temperature changes on measurement results.
4. Electromagnetic interference suppression: Electromagnetic interference may have an impact on the measurement results of current transformer cables. 그러므로, effective electromagnetic interference suppression measures such as shielding and filtering can improve the measurement accuracy of existing transformer cables.
5. Digital technology: With the development of digital technology, some advanced current transformer cables have begun to adopt digital measurement technology. Digital technology can improve the resolution and stability of measurements, thereby enhancing the measurement accuracy of existing transformer cables.

Characteristics of current transformer cables:
1. High-precision measurement: Current transformer cables can provide high-precision current measurement. Its internal structure and design enable it to accurately convert high current values into low current values, making it easy to measure and monitor the operating status of the power system.
2. Good electrical performance: Current transformer cables usually have good electrical performance, including insulation performance, temperature resistance, voltage resistance, 등. This performance guarantees the stable and reliable operation of current transformer cables in complex power systems.
3. 강력한 간섭 방지 능력: Current transformer cables usually adopt shielding measures, which can effectively suppress the impact of electromagnetic interference on measurement results. This helps to ensure the accuracy and stability of the measurement results.
4. Flexibility and reliability: Current transformer cables usually have good flexibility and durability and can adapt to various complex installation environments and usage scenarios. 그 동안에, its compact structure and reliable connection can ensure long-term stable operation.
